Full description
This is a single-arm, single-center, open-label phase II study designed to assess the efficacy of surufatinib in participants with advanced hepatocellular carcinoma based on single-cell sequencing of tumor samples. The primary outcome measure of the study is the regulation of immune microenvironment in hepatocellular carcinoma, included the proportion of tumor cells, vascular endothelial cells, and various immune cell clusters (including monocytes, macrophages, mast cells, T cells, B cells, dendritic cells, and neutrophils) in tumor samples before and after treatment with surufatinib, and the expression of related genes. Secondary Efficacy Endpoints include Progression free survival (PFS) (According to RECIST Version 1.1), Objective Response Rate (ORR), Disease Control Rate (DCR), Safety and tolerance will be evaluated by incidence, severity and outcomes of AEs and categorized by severity in accordance with the NCI CTC AE Version 5.0.
